How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ablet works:
Allergy relief is provided by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ets, a dual-action formulation combining levocetirizine and montelukast. Levocetirizine, an antihistamine, counteracts histamine, a substance triggering allergic symptoms like nasal discharge, watery eyes, and sneezing. Montelukast, a leukotriene receptor antagonist, inhibits the action of leukotrienes, inflammatory mediators. This dual mechanism reduces airway and nasal inflammation, thereby alleviating allergy symptoms.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use of alcohol with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ets requires careful consideration.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harm to the fetus; nevertheless, data from human trials are scarce.
Breast feedingUNSAFE
Administering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ets while breastfeeding is contraindicated. Evidence indicates potential infant toxicity from this medication.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ets may c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when taking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ets, as dose modification may be necessary. Consult a physician before use. Levsetle M 5mg/10mg tablets are contraindicated in individuals with severe kidney disease.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with severe hepatic impairment should use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ician for guidance. Data regarding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ablet use in such patients is limited. Dosage alteration isn't advised for those with mild to moderate liver dysfunction.
What if you forget to take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Levsetle M 5mg/10mg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
